Greasy Fork

Greasy Fork is available in English.

graduated version of ᏞϴᎡᎠ亗ᴢᴏᴅɪᴀᴄ CLIENT 3.0

ITS A BLOXD IO CLIENT

您需要先安装一款用户脚本管理器扩展,例如 Tampermonkey 篡改猴Greasemonkey 油猴子Violentmonkey 暴力猴,才能安装此脚本。

您需要先安装一款用户脚本管理器扩展,例如 Tampermonkey 篡改猴,才能安装此脚本。

您需要先安装一款用户脚本管理器扩展,例如 Tampermonkey 篡改猴Violentmonkey 暴力猴,才能安装此脚本。

您需要先安装一款用户脚本管理器扩展,例如 Tampermonkey 篡改猴Userscripts ,才能安装此脚本。

您需要先安装一款用户脚本管理器扩展,例如 Tampermonkey 篡改猴,才能安装此脚本。

您需要先安装一款用户脚本管理器扩展后才能安装此脚本。

(我已经安装了用户脚本管理器,让我安装!)

您需要先安装一款用户样式管理器扩展,比如 Stylus,才能安装此样式。

您需要先安装一款用户样式管理器扩展,比如 Stylus,才能安装此样式。

您需要先安装一款用户样式管理器扩展,比如 Stylus,才能安装此样式。

您需要先安装一款用户样式管理器扩展后才能安装此样式。

您需要先安装一款用户样式管理器扩展后才能安装此样式。

您需要先安装一款用户样式管理器扩展后才能安装此样式。

(我已经安装了用户样式管理器,让我安装!)

// ==UserScript==
// @name        graduated version of ᏞϴᎡᎠ亗ᴢᴏᴅɪᴀᴄ CLIENT 3.0
// @namespace    http://tampermonkey.net/
// @version      1.4
// @description  ITS A BLOXD IO CLIENT
// @author       Der_Ickinger
// @match        https://bloxd.io/
// @icon         
// @license      MIT
// @grant        none
// ==/UserScript==
(function() {
    'use strict';

    // Create the CPS counter elements
    var leftCpsCounter = document.createElement('div');
    leftCpsCounter.style.position = 'fixed';
    leftCpsCounter.style.bottom = '10px';
    leftCpsCounter.style.right = '10px';
    leftCpsCounter.style.padding = '5px';
    leftCpsCounter.style.background = 'transperent';
    leftCpsCounter.style.color = '#fff';
    leftCpsCounter.style.fontFamily = 'Arial, sans-serif';
    leftCpsCounter.style.fontSize = '12px';
    leftCpsCounter.style.zIndex = '9999';

    var rightCpsCounter = document.createElement('div');
    rightCpsCounter.style.position = 'fixed';
    rightCpsCounter.style.bottom = '30px';
    rightCpsCounter.style.right = '10px';
    rightCpsCounter.style.padding = '5px';
    rightCpsCounter.style.background = 'transperent';
    rightCpsCounter.style.color = '#fff';
    rightCpsCounter.style.fontFamily = 'Arial, sans-serif';
    rightCpsCounter.style.fontSize = '12px';
    rightCpsCounter.style.zIndex = '9999';

    // Append the CPS counters to the body
    document.body.appendChild(leftCpsCounter);
    document.body.appendChild(rightCpsCounter);

    // Variables to track click counts
    var leftClicks = 0;
    var rightClicks = 0;

    // Function to update the CPS counters
    function updateCPS() {
        leftCpsCounter.textContent = 'Left CPS: ' + leftClicks;
        rightCpsCounter.textContent = 'Right CPS: ' + rightClicks;
        leftClicks = 0;
        rightClicks = 0;
    }

    // Event listener for left click
    document.addEventListener('mousedown', function(event) {
        if (event.button === 0) {
            leftClicks++;
        } else if (event.button === 2) {
            rightClicks++;
        }
    });

    // Start updating the CPS counters every second
    setInterval(updateCPS, 1000);
})();


(function() {
    'use strict';

    setInterval(function() {
        const hotbarslots = document.querySelectorAll(".item");
        const selectedslot = document.querySelectorAll(".SelectedItem");
        if (hotbarslots) {
            hotbarslots.forEach(function(hotbar) {
                hotbar.style.borderColor = "#000000";
                hotbar.style.borderRadius = "5px";
                hotbar.style.backgroundColor = "transparent";
                hotbar.style.outline = "transparent"
            });
        }
        if (selectedslot) {
            selectedslot.forEach(function(slot) {
                slot.style.backgroundColor = "transparent";
                slot.style.borderColor = "#659400";
                slot.style.outline = "transparent";
            });
        }
    }, 1);
})();
    setInterval(function() {
    const crosshair = document.querySelector(".CrossHair");
    if (crosshair) {
        crosshair.textContent = "✕";
        crosshair.style.width = "20px";
        crosshair.style.height = "20px";
    }
}, 1000);
(function() {
    'use strict';

    // Erstellen Sie das Anzeigeelement für 'S'
    var displayElementS1 = createDisplayElement('S', 10, 10);

    // Erstellen Sie das Anzeigeelement für 'U'
    var displayElementU = createDisplayElement('U', 60, 10);

    // Erstellen Sie das Anzeigeelement für ein weiteres 'S' unterhalb von 'U'
    var displayElementS2 = createDisplayElement('S', 110, 10);

    // Überwachen Sie Tastenanschläge
    document.addEventListener('keydown', handleKeyDown);
    document.addEventListener('keyup', handleKeyUp);

    // Funktion zum Generieren von Regenbogenfarben
    function generateRainbowColor() {
        var frequency = 0.1;
        var red = Math.sin(frequency * Date.now() + 0) * 127 + 128;
        var green = Math.sin(frequency * Date.now() + 2) * 127 + 128;
        var blue = Math.sin(frequency * Date.now() + 4) * 127 + 128;
        return `rgb(${Math.round(red)}, ${Math.round(green)}, ${Math.round(blue)})`;
    }

    // Hilfsfunktion zur Erstellung von Anzeigeelementen
    function createDisplayElement(letter, top, right) {
        var displayElement = document.createElement('div');
        displayElement.style.position = 'fixed';
        displayElement.style.top = top + 'px';
        displayElement.style.right = right + 'px';
        displayElement.style.padding = '10px';
        displayElement.style.borderRadius = '5px';
        displayElement.style.color = 'white';
        displayElement.style.background = 'rgba(128, 128, 128, 0.5)'; // Transparent grau
        displayElement.style.zIndex = '9999';
        displayElement.innerHTML = letter;
        document.body.appendChild(displayElement);
        return displayElement;
    }

    // Behandeln Sie das Keydown-Ereignis
    function handleKeyDown(e) {
        if (e.key.toLowerCase() === 's') {
            // Ändern Sie die Hintergrundfarbe von beiden 'S'-Elementen in Regenbogenfarben
            displayElementS1.style.background = generateRainbowColor();
            displayElementS2.style.background = generateRainbowColor();
        } else if (e.key.toLowerCase() === 'u') {
            // Ändern Sie die Hintergrundfarbe von 'U' in Regenbogenfarben
            displayElementU.style.background = generateRainbowColor();
        }
    }

    // Behandeln Sie das Keyup-Ereignis
    function handleKeyUp(e) {
        if (e.key.toLowerCase() === 's') {
            // Setzen Sie die Hintergrundfarbe von beiden 'S'-Elementen auf transparent grau zurück
            displayElementS1.style.background = 'rgba(128, 128, 128, 0.5)';
            displayElementS2.style.background = 'rgba(128, 128, 128, 0.5)';
        } else if (e.key.toLowerCase() === 'u') {
            // Setzen Sie die Hintergrundfarbe von 'U' auf transparent grau zurück
            displayElementU.style.background = 'rgba(128, 128, 128, 0.5)';
        }
    }
})();
(function() {
    'use strict';

    // Erstellen Sie das Anzeigeelement für 'S'
    var displayElementS = createDisplayElement('S', 10, 10);

    // Erstellen Sie das Anzeigeelement für 'U'
    var displayElementU = createDisplayElement('U', 60, 10);

    // Überwachen Sie Tastenanschläge
    document.addEventListener('keydown', handleKeyDown);
    document.addEventListener('keyup', handleKeyUp);

    // Funktion zum Generieren von Regenbogenfarben
    function generateRainbowColor() {
        var frequency = 0.1;
        var red = Math.sin(frequency * Date.now() + 0) * 127 + 128;
        var green = Math.sin(frequency * Date.now() + 2) * 127 + 128;
        var blue = Math.sin(frequency * Date.now() + 4) * 127 + 128;
        return `rgb(${Math.round(red)}, ${Math.round(green)}, ${Math.round(blue)})`;
    }

    // Hilfsfunktion zur Erstellung von Anzeigeelementen
    function createDisplayElement(letter, top, right) {
        var displayElement = document.createElement('div');
        displayElement.style.position = 'fixed';
        displayElement.style.top = top + 'px';
        displayElement.style.right = right + 'px';
        displayElement.style.padding = '10px';
        displayElement.style.borderRadius = '5px';
        displayElement.style.color = 'white';
        displayElement.style.background = 'rgba(128, 128, 128, 0.5)'; // Transparent grau
        displayElement.style.zIndex = '9999';
        displayElement.innerHTML = letter;
        document.body.appendChild(displayElement);
        return displayElement;
    }

    // Behandeln Sie das Keydown-Ereignis
    function handleKeyDown(e) {
        if (e.key.toLowerCase() === 's') {
            // Ändern Sie die Hintergrundfarbe von 'S' in Regenbogenfarben
            displayElementS.style.background = generateRainbowColor();
        } else if (e.key.toLowerCase() === 'u') {
            // Ändern Sie die Hintergrundfarbe von 'U' in Regenbogenfarben
            displayElementU.style.background = generateRainbowColor();
        }
    }

    // Behandeln Sie das Keyup-Ereignis
    function handleKeyUp(e) {
        if (e.key.toLowerCase() === 's') {
            // Setzen Sie die Hintergrundfarbe von 'S' auf transparent grau zurück
            displayElementS.style.background = 'rgba(128, 128, 128, 0.5)';
        } else if (e.key.toLowerCase() === 'u') {
            // Setzen Sie die Hintergrundfarbe von 'U' auf transparent grau zurück
            displayElementU.style.background = 'rgba(128, 128, 128, 0.5)';
        }
    }
})();

(function() {
    'use strict';

    // Erstellen Sie das Anzeigeelement für 'S'
    var displayElement = document.createElement('div');
    displayElement.style.position = 'fixed';
    displayElement.style.top = '10px';
    displayElement.style.right = '10px';
    displayElement.style.padding = '10px';
    displayElement.style.borderRadius = '5px';
    displayElement.style.color = 'white';
    displayElement.style.background = 'rgba(128, 128, 128, 0.5)'; // Transparent grau
    displayElement.style.zIndex = '9999';
    displayElement.innerHTML = 'S';
    document.body.appendChild(displayElement);

    // Überwachen Sie Tastenanschläge
    document.addEventListener('keydown', handleKeyDown);
    document.addEventListener('keyup', handleKeyUp);

    // Fügen Sie benutzerdefinierte Styles hinzu
    GM_addStyle(`
        body {
            margin-right: 30px; /* Platz für das Anzeigeelement */
        }
    `);

    // Funktion zum Generieren von Regenbogenfarben
    function generateRainbowColor() {
        var frequency = 0.1;
        var red = Math.sin(frequency * Date.now() + 0) * 127 + 128;
        var green = Math.sin(frequency * Date.now() + 2) * 127 + 128;
        var blue = Math.sin(frequency * Date.now() + 4) * 127 + 128;
        return `rgb(${Math.round(red)}, ${Math.round(green)}, ${Math.round(blue)})`;
    }

    // Behandeln Sie das Keydown-Ereignis
    function handleKeyDown(e) {
        if (e.key.toLowerCase() === 's') {
            // Ändern Sie die Hintergrundfarbe in Regenbogenfarben
            displayElement.style.background = generateRainbowColor();
        }
    }

    // Behandeln Sie das Keyup-Ereignis
    function handleKeyUp(e) {
        if (e.key.toLowerCase() === 's') {
            // Setzen Sie die Hintergrundfarbe auf transparent grau zurück
            displayElement.style.background = 'rgba(128, 128, 128, 0.5)';
        }
    }
})();